FAQs

What material is the watch case made of?

The watch case is made of stainless steel with a yellow gold IP plating.

Is the leather strap genuine?

Yes, the strap is made of leather.

Can I swim while wearing this watch?

No, the watch is water-resistant up to 50 meters, which is suitable for splashes but not for swimming or diving.

How should I clean the Preciosa stones?

Gently wipe the stones with a soft, dry cloth. Avoid any cleaning solutions.

What does 'Yellow Gold IP' mean?

IP stands for Ion Plating, a process used to apply a thin layer of yellow gold onto the stainless steel case for a gold-like appearance.

How do I adjust the time and date?

Pull the crown out to the appropriate position (usually the first or second click) and rotate to set the time and date. Push the crown back in firmly when done.

Troubleshooting

Watch is not keeping accurate time

Ensure the crown is fully pushed in. If the issue persists, the watch may require servicing or has been exposed to magnetic fields.

Leather strap shows signs of wear

Clean the strap with a leather conditioner and allow it to dry naturally. Avoid excessive moisture and direct sunlight.

Discoloration on the metal case

Wipe gently with a soft, dry cloth. If the discoloration is due to the gold IP plating, it may be a sign of wear and may not be reversible without professional re-plating.

Condensation under the crystal

This indicates water ingress. Remove the watch from moisture immediately and take it to a professional watchmaker for inspection and drying.

Setup, Compatibility & Care Instructions

Setup:

This timepiece requires initial time setting. Gently pull the crown outwards to the first or second position (depending on watch movement) and rotate to set the correct time and date. Push the crown back in securely.

Compatibility:

As a mechanical accessory, compatibility is not a technical concern. It is designed to be worn on the wrist.

Care:

  • Cleaning: Wipe the stainless steel case and crystal gently with a soft, dry cloth. For the leather strap, use a slightly damp cloth and allow it to air dry completely. Avoid using harsh chemicals or abrasive cleaners.
  • Water: Avoid prolonged or deep submersion. If the watch gets wet, dry it immediately with a soft cloth. Do not operate the crown or buttons while the watch is wet.
  • Temperature: Avoid extreme heat or cold, as this can affect the watch's internal mechanisms and materials.
  • Storage: When not in use, store the watch in its original box or a soft pouch to prevent scratches.
